Case Number Criminal Miscellaneous No.22-Q of 2012
Decision Date Jan 29, 2013
Hearing Date
Decision The Islamabad High Court quashed the F.I.R. No.588 dated 28-11-2012 against the petitioner under section 489-F, P.P.C. The court held that the dispute arose between a financial institution and its customer, placing sole jurisdiction with the Banking Court as stated in the Financial Institutions (Recovery of Finances) Ordinance, 2001. The court ruled that the prosecution of the petitioner under the Pakistan Penal Code was an abuse of process and without lawful authority, emphasizing that financial institutions are debarred from pursuing criminal charges under section 489-F for dishonoured cheques related to loan repayments. Summary This case revolves around the quashing of an F.I.R. filed against the petitioner for dishonouring a cheque issued as repayment for a loan. The Islamabad High Court analyzed the jurisdictional boundaries established by the Financial Institutions (Recovery of Finances) Ordinance, 2001, which governs disputes between financial institutions and their customers. The court emphasized that such disputes should be addressed within the framework of the Banking Court, rather than through criminal proceedings under the Penal Code. Court Islamabad High Court
Entities Involved Bank, Financial Institution
Judges MUHAMMAD ANWAR KHAN KASI, J
Lawyers Yasir Tanveer Awan, Imran Ali Khan
Petitioners ABID MAHMOOD MALIK
Respondents others, STATION HOUSE OFFICER, POLICE STATION MARGALLA
Citations 2013 SLD 2093 = 2013 CLD 508
Other Citations PLD 2009 Lah. 541, 2009 PCr.LJ 325, 2010 YLR 547, 2009 CLD 1422, 2010 CLD 344, 2010 PCr.LJ 412, 2009 CLD 1149, 2011 CLD 1539, 2012 MLD 1551, 2012 PCr.LJ 1890, 2006 CLD 625, 2010 CLD 10
Laws Involved Financial Institutions (Recovery of Finances) Ordinance, 2001, Penal Code, 1860
Sections 20, 7, 489-F
